AGRICULTURE DEPUTY SECRETARY MERRIGAN ANNOUNCES FUNDING FOR NEW ORGANICS INITIATIVE

Quote-

AGRICULTURE DEPUTY SECRETARY MERRIGAN ANNOUNCES FUNDING FOR NEW ORGANICS INITIATIVE
$50 Million in Funding Available Nationwide

WASHINGTON, May 5, 2009— Speaking today to the USDA National Organic Standards Board (NOSB), Agriculture Deputy Secretary Kathleen Merrigan announced $50 Million for a new initiative to meet the Obama Administration's promise to encourage more organic agriculture production. Funding for the initiative is being made available as part of the Environmental Quality… Continue

Eyelid Greenhouse

A concept and a plan for this summer --

http://www.midcoast.com/~bo/EyelidGreenhouse/SelfHeatingGreenHouse.html

Basic Objectives Are--

- primarily inspired by improved growing zone for cold climates
-also conceivable uses for the warm climate, like pollination control
-recycled material usage
- potentially, not so hard to build, but the prototype has hurdles
- minimalist eco footprint all around

Will post progress report, later in summer.
